摘要:不访问服务器,直接从磁盘缓存中读取,进程退出之后依然存在。对于的图片,浏览器觉得渲染解析太麻烦,所以会第一次解析渲染之后放到内存当中。
首先,上图(借鉴的别人的图)
说明下from memory cache 和 from disk cache 的区别:
首先
from memory cache 不访问服务器,直接从内存中读取,进程退出之后就没有了。
from disk cache 不访问服务器,直接从磁盘缓存中读取,进程退出之后依然存在。
so
关掉浏览器,重新打开,一般会从磁盘获取资源,再刷新,大部分会从内存里面获取资源(因为快),
但是对于一些大的文件,浏览器还是放在了磁盘内存里,因为大文件太占内存空间。
对于base64的图片,浏览器觉得渲染解析太麻烦,所以会第一次解析渲染之后放到内存当中。
文章版权归作者所有,未经允许请勿转载,若此文章存在违规行为,您可以联系管理员删除。
转载请注明本文地址:https://www.ucloud.cn/yun/112817.html
摘要:缓存缓存,也叫网关缓存反向代理缓存。浏览器先向网关发起请求,网关服务器后面对应着一台或多台负载均衡源服务器,会根据它们的负载请求,动态将请求转发到合适的源服务器上。虽然这种架构负载均衡源服务器之间的缓存没法共享,但却拥有更好的处扩展性。 一、前言 工作上遇到一个这样的需求,一个H5页面在APP端,如果勾选已读状态,则下次打开该链接,会跳过此页面。用到了HTML5 的本地存储 API ...
摘要:根据标准,到目前为止,一共有种缓存机制,有些是之前已有,有些是才新加入的。首次请求缓存有效期内请求缓存过期后请求一般浏览器会将缓存记录及缓存文件存在本地文件夹中。 腾讯 Bugly 特约作者:贺辉超 1. H5 缓存机制介绍 H5,即 HTML5,是新一代的 HTML 标准,加入很多新的特性。离线存储(也可称为缓存机制)是其中一个非常重要的特性。H5 引入的离线存储,这意味着 web ...
摘要:对于浏览器缓存,相信很多开发者对它真的是又爱又恨。那么浏览器缓存究竟是个什么样的神奇玩意呢什么是浏览器缓存简单来说,浏览器缓存就是把一个已经请求过的资源如页面,图片,,数据等拷贝一份副本储存在浏览器中。 对于浏览器缓存,相信很多开发者对它真的是又爱又恨。一方面极大地提升了用户体验,而另一方面有时会因为读取了缓存而展示了错误的东西,而在开发过程中千方百计地想把缓存禁掉。那么浏览器缓存究竟...
摘要:对于浏览器缓存,相信很多开发者对它真的是又爱又恨。那么浏览器缓存究竟是个什么样的神奇玩意呢什么是浏览器缓存简单来说,浏览器缓存就是把一个已经请求过的资源如页面,图片,,数据等拷贝一份副本储存在浏览器中。 对于浏览器缓存,相信很多开发者对它真的是又爱又恨。一方面极大地提升了用户体验,而另一方面有时会因为读取了缓存而展示了错误的东西,而在开发过程中千方百计地想把缓存禁掉。那么浏览器缓存究竟...
阅读 1596·2021-11-22 09:34
阅读 1688·2019-08-29 16:36
阅读 2667·2019-08-29 15:43
阅读 3112·2019-08-29 13:57
阅读 1295·2019-08-28 18:05
阅读 1872·2019-08-26 18:26
阅读 3239·2019-08-26 10:39
阅读 3452·2019-08-23 18:40